To balance length and width in a narrow hallway, consider using vertical elements like mirrors, artwork, or shelves to create the illusion of width. Additionally, use furniture with a compact footprint and opt for a monochromatic color scheme to create a sense of continuity.

Reality: While high ceilings can be impressive, they may not always be practical or functional. Consider the purpose of the space and the needs of its occupants when deciding on ceiling height.
The ideal height for a living room depends on the ceiling height and the purpose of the space. For example, a high ceiling can accommodate taller furniture, while a lower ceiling may require more compact designs.
